PAK vs NAM: Team Form and Tournament Scenario

Pakistan – Must-Win Situation

After beginning their tournament positively with 2 wins (Netherlands & USA) led by Salman Ali Agha, Pakistan’s momentum was abruptly interrupted when they were beaten resoundingly by their nemesis, India, by 61 runs.

As we look ahead towards PAK v NAM match, qualification into the Super Eight phase will require ensuring qualification into the Super Eight phase requires a victory. Pakistan has a strong combination of experienced players and talented younger players on their roster; therefore, they are hoping to bounce back with a strong showing against Namibia.

Namibia – Playing for Pride

So far Namibia as represent by Gerhard Erasmus has been unsuccessful in their attempt at the Super Eight tournament as they have lost every match they have played. With this latest PAK vs NAM game result, they have already been eliminated from the tournament; but a win would give Namibia great confidence as a viable threat to the USA’s chances at qualifying for Super Eight competition.

Namibia have had moments of brilliance in their tournament so far and will hope to deliver a full performance in this important PAK vs NAM match.

Sinhalese Sports Club Pitch Report – Colombo Conditions

The surface at the Sinhalese Sports Club has provided equal conditions to all teams in the tournament.
Average first-innings score: Approximately 169

Spinners have received help

Batters who get accustomed to the conditions can score freely

Both teams batting first and chasing have had equal success

In the PAK vs NAM match, spin can become a decisive factor, especially in the middle overs.

PAK vs NAM Head-to-Head Record

Number of Matches Played: 1

Number of Wins for PAK: 1

Number of Wins for NAM: 0

Last Encounter: November 2, 2021

PAK has a psychological advantage over NAM as they have won the only T20I encounter between the two teams.

Probable Best Batter: Sahibzada Farhan (PAK)

Sahibzada Farhan was undoubtedly an outstanding player in the tournament thus far as he’s produced a total of 120 runs over the course of his first two games (including a remarkable 73 runs off only 41 balls against the USA). Despite being out for seven runs on the second day of play against India, he will be looking to bounce back when playing against Namibia.

Likely Best Bowler: Gerhard Erasmus (NAM)

Namibia’s captain Gerhard Erasmus has been impressive with his clever variations and bowler-friendly tactics. He has been bowling from different angles and with different pace variations, which has fetched him six wickets in three matches at an average of 9.67.
